国产精品天干天干,亚洲毛片在线,日韩gay小鲜肉啪啪18禁,女同Gay自慰喷水

歡迎光臨散文網(wǎng) 會員登陸 & 注冊

線程中關(guān)于集合并發(fā)容器的代碼

2020-04-14 13:03 作者:小垃圾kiki  | 我要投稿
package cn.jd.syn;

import java.util.ArrayList;
import java.util.List;
import java.util.concurrent.CopyOnWriteArrayList;

/*
?* 線程安全操作并發(fā)容器
?*
?*/
public class SynContainer {
?? ?public static void main(String[] args) throws InterruptedException {
?? ??? ?CopyOnWriteArrayList<String> list=new CopyOnWriteArrayList<String>();
?? ??? ?for(int i=0;i<10000;i++) {
?? ??? ??? ?new Thread(()->{
?? ??? ??? ??? ?//同步塊
?? ??? ??? ??? ?
?? ??? ??? ??? ??? ?list.add(Thread.currentThread().getName());
?? ??? ??? ??? ?
?? ??? ??? ??? ?
?? ??? ??? ?}).start();
?? ??? ?}
?? ??? ?//讓主線程延時1秒,害怕線程沒有運行完成,主線程就執(zhí)行完畢了
?? ??? ?Thread.sleep(1000);
?? ??? ?System.out.println(list.size());? //發(fā)現(xiàn)有些數(shù)據(jù)丟掉了,顯然是被覆蓋了
?? ?}
}


線程中關(guān)于集合并發(fā)容器的代碼的評論 (共 條)

分享到微博請遵守國家法律
宁津县| 航空| 济源市| 铜川市| 巩留县| 桂东县| 晋州市| 如东县| 阳新县| 乃东县| 建湖县| 高唐县| 噶尔县| 和硕县| 河间市| 新河县| 嘉荫县| 汪清县| 太湖县| 福鼎市| 胶州市| 寿阳县| 山西省| 万全县| 乌鲁木齐市| 宁阳县| 泰宁县| 长海县| 隆林| 隆德县| 平昌县| 沅江市| 新津县| 临澧县| 沂水县| 五原县| 会泽县| 会昌县| 延边| 全州县| 云和县|